Addiction Treatment in Arizona

Arizona offers a comprehensive network of addiction treatment facilities to help individuals overcome substance abuse and mental health challenges. From luxury rehabilitation centers to state-funded programs, you'll find options that match your needs and budget.

Types of Treatment Available

  • Detox Centers: Medical supervision for safe withdrawal from substances
  • Residential Treatment: 24/7 care in a structured environment
  • Outpatient Programs: Flexible treatment while maintaining daily responsibilities
  • Sober Living Homes: Transitional housing for ongoing recovery support
  • Dual Diagnosis: Integrated treatment for addiction and mental health

Insurance and Payment Options

Most rehabilitation centers in Arizona accept major insurance plans including Medicaid, Medicare, and private insurance. Many facilities also offer sliding scale fees, payment plans, and scholarships to ensure treatment is accessible to everyone who needs it.
